IZT – Software Engineer Trainee

May 8, 2025
4 ₹ LPA - 6 ₹ LPA / year

Job Description

Develop and maintain modern, responsive web applications using ReactJS and related technologies.
Design and implement reusable, scalable components with clean and efficient code.

Collaborate with UX/UI designers and backend developers to integrate RESTful APIs and deliver seamless user experiences.

Translate business and functional requirements into technical specifications and user-friendly interfaces.

Optimize web applications for maximum speed and scalability.

Use tools like Babel, Webpack, and NPM to build and manage front-end workflows.

Conduct unit testing using JavaScript testing frameworks such as JEST.

Maintain high standards of code quality and ensure best practices in web development.

Responsibilities
Strong experience with web fundamentals: HTML5, CSS3, JavaScript, and JSP. Solid understanding of Object-Oriented JavaScript (OOJS) and ES6 features. Hands-on experience with modern client-side frameworks, especially ReactJS. Deep knowledge of ReactJS core principles and lifecycle methods. Experience in developing custom, reusable components using ReactJS. Familiarity with front-end build tools like Babel, Webpack, and NPM. Proficient in unit testing using JavaScript frameworks (e.g., JEST). Experience integrating REST APIs into web applications. Strong problem-solving skills and ability to translate business needs into technical solutions.